The PCM2912A is ready for setup when the reset sequence has finished and the <strong>USB</strong> bus is attached. After a<br />
connection has been established, the PCM2912A is ready to accept <strong>USB</strong> audio data. While waiting for the audio<br />
data (that is, in an idle state), the analog output is set to bipolar zero (BPZ).<br />
When receiving the audio data, the PCM2912A stores the first audio packet, which contains 1-ms audio data,<br />
into the internal storage buffer. The PCM2912A starts playing the audio data when the subsequent Start of<br />
Frame (SOF) packet is detected, as shown in Figure 33.<br />
